What Are Marvel Legends on Netflix

Marvel Legends on Netflix refers to the interconnected Netflix series set in the Marvel Cinematic Universe, including Daredevil, Jessica Jones, Luke Cage, Iron Fist, The Defenders, and The Punisher. These shows expanded the scope of Marvel storytelling beyond cinematic releases by focusing on street-level heroes and serialized drama. Released between 2015 and 2018, they were produced by Marvel Television and Netflix, and are widely recognized for their mature tone and long-form narratives. Key Marvel Netflix Series at a Glance

The Netflix slate centers on a cohesive yet distinct lineup of series, each introducing heroes with unique powers, moral codes, and settings. While separate in many storylines, they intersect in events such as The Defenders. Below is a quick reference table summarizing core details for each major entry, including season count, primary hero, and original air period.

SeriesPrimary HeroSeasonsOriginal Run
DaredevilMatt Murdock32015–2018
Jessica JonesJessica Jones32015–2019
Luke CageLuke Cage22016–2018
Iron FistDanny Rand22017–2018
The DefendersTeam-up12017
The PunisherFrank Castle22017–2019

Status and Availability After Netflix

In early 2019, Netflix canceled the Marvel series, concluding the planned story arcs for most titles. Later that year, discussions shifted toward Disney+ retaining the characters, though licensing and rights complexities affected immediate availability. As of recent years, select series have returned to Netflix in certain regions following licensing adjustments, but many remain primarily on Disney+. Viewers should verify regional catalogs because access can differ by country and change over time.

How the Netflix Series Connect to the MCU

The Netflix series exist in a shared reality with other MCU properties, yet their integration into the main cinematic timeline is minimal. There are subtle references and cameos, such as mentions of past events or appearances in Disney+ shows, but most continuity remains self-contained. This separation allows darker, more serialized storytelling while keeping broader MCU milestones largely unaffected. Newcomers can watch the shows as standalone entries while appreciating thematic links and evolving character dynamics.
